Shape. Solve. Share with Sudokid.

Shape. Solve. Share with Sudokid.

If you’ve whiled away a few hours on Sudoku puzzles, you may want to share the joy with your children. Sudokid is a children’s version of Sudoku. Using shapes instead of numbers, Sudokid is bound to be as thought provoking, challenging and addictive as Sudoko.
